The rights of women in Nigeria: a myth or a reality?

Opeyemi Fadeyibi, Obafemi Awolowo University
Adeola Akinbuwa
Adedini Sunday, Obafemi Awolowo University

In Nigeria, there has been much debate about the rights of women and it is expected that the bill concerning the rights will soon be signed into law. The question however is whether this law will make any difference in the life of an average Nigerian woman. What does the average Nigerian woman know about these rights? Will women in all cadres of Nigerian life be affected by this law on the rights of women? What are the likely obstacles to the full realization of these rights by Nigerian women? This write up seeks to answer these and some other questions that have to do with law guiding the rights of women in Nigeria.
